How to become a data encoder?

To become a data encoder, typically you need a high school diploma or equivalent and basic computer skills. Training is often provided on the job, focusing on data entry software and accuracy, with attention to detail and speed being important qualities.

Is prior experience needed for encoder positions?

No experience is typically required for data encoder positions, as many employers offer on-the-job training. Basic computer skills and attention to detail are usually sufficient to start, making these roles accessible to entry-level applicants.

What are some common challenges for someone starting out as a No Experience Data Encoder?

One common challenge for new Data Encoders is maintaining speed and accuracy while entering large volumes of information, especially in environments with tight deadlines. Adapting to company-specific software or databases may also require an initial learning period, but most employers provide comprehensive training and ongoing support. It can take time to become accustomed to repetitive tasks, but developing efficient workflows and using keyboard shortcuts can make the job easier. Teamwork and clear communication with supervisors or colleagues are key, especially when clarifying unclear data or prioritizing urgent tasks.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the No Experience Data Encoder position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a No Experience Data Encoder, you need strong attention to detail, fast and accurate typing skills, and at least a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with basic data entry software such as Microsoft Excel or Google Sheets is helpful, though most employers provide on-the-job training for their specific systems. Being reliable, organized, and able to maintain focus during repetitive tasks are valuable soft skills in this role. These abilities ensure data is entered correctly and efficiently, supporting accurate business operations.

What is a No Experience Data Encoder job?

A No Experience Data Encoder job is an entry-level position where you input, update, and manage data in computer systems or databases. Employers typically provide training, so no prior experience is required. Responsibilities may include typing data from physical documents, verifying accuracy, and organizing records. Basic computer skills, attention to detail, and fast typing speed are usually preferred. This role is common in industries like administration, healthcare, finance, and retail.
